Here at Hoof Hearted Brewing we've been turning tanks like cassette tapes since late 2011. Known throughout the industry for our deft hop-wrangling and nude air guitar prowess, we do everything we can to provide fresh, high-quality (and sometimes hi-test) liquid to help you get the party poppin'.
Admin Note: As of 2019 Hoof Hearted is brewing some beer at Twelve Percent for wider distribution.

Poured from a can without a date listed. Aroma is rather hoppy with a strong dank presence. Some light caramel notes with a hint of alcohol. Onion, woodsy notes, slight pine and citrus with a bit of tropical fruit. Pours a slightly hazy, dull golden color with a large, moderately thick, slightly off white head, that slowly recedes into itself. Moderately high lacing and moderate legs. Flavor is somewhat sweet but fairly dry with some medium light cracker and biscuit notes with a touch of honey and caramel. A bit of sweetness in the finish as well. Medium high bitterness with some light alcohol spice. Medium hop notes of onion, wood, tropical fruit, and citrus, but definitely leaning towards the danker notes. Mouthfeel is medium bodied with medium carbonation. Low astringency and medium low alcohol warmth. Overall, a much better beer than I was expecting. Nice, dank hop notes. Alcohol is well hidden, bitterness is balanced. Malt profile isn’t too big and sweet. Mouthfeel is a touch on the thin side though.

Sample at Daily Growler Powell during the "Second Annual Pumpkin Carving Contest" on 10/22/2015. Dark brown color with a medium foamy tan head that diminishes gradually to a film. Patchy lacing on the glass. Roasted coffee, malt and chocolate aromas. Medium body with a roasty coffee and malt character, with some milk chocolate in the background. The finish is bittersweet coffee, Pretty good overall.

On draught at the Konkey Dong DIPA Canning Release 10/04/2015. Brownish-black color with a medium thin light beige head that dissipates steadily to a wispy film. Short strings of lacing. Aroma of malt, chocolate and coffee. Light to medium body with flavors of roasted malt, milk chocolate, coffee and a touch of vanilla. The finish is roasty with a chocolate malt aftertaste. Pretty good overall.

On draught at the Konkey Dong DIPA Canning Release 10/04/2015. The beer pours a hazy bright yellow-orange color with a medium thick white head that diminishes gradually. Patchy lacing on the glass. Aroma of fruit, malt and spice. Medium body with flavors of tropical fruit, doughy malt, spice and yeast. The finish is mildly funky and salty passionfruit. Pretty good all around.

Sample at the Ace Of Cups Moonlight Beerfest on 10/03/2015. Cloudy bright orange color with a thick foamy white head that diminishes gradually. Patchy lacing on the glass. Aroma of tropical fruit, hops and malt. Medium body with flavors of piney hops, citrus and toasted malt. The finish is moderately bitter with a fruity hops aftertaste. Solid beer all around.
